The stock that saw heavy buying is none other than J. KUMAR INFRAPROJECTS LTD.
J Kumar Infraprojects Limited is engaged in the business of execution of contracts for various infrastructure projects including transportation engineering, irrigation projects, civil construction & piling work, etc.
The company has a market cap of over Rs 4,300 crore and shares have a PE of 12.14x whereas the industry PE is 24x. As of September 30, 2023, the company has Rs 16,447 crore worth of projects in its order book, forming 4x of FY23 revenue.

Earlier, the company received an order worth Rs 582,68,40,000 and will be completed in 24 months from LOI. The order includes the construction of a 4-lane elevated corridor in the grand southern trunk road on Engineering, Procurement & Construction (EPC) Mode from The Superintending Engineer, Highway Department, Construction and Maintenance, Chennai Circle, Chennai.
According to the Quarterly Results, the net sales increased by 9.02 per cent to Rs 1,104.18 crore, operating profit increased by 6.33 to Rs 165.11 crore and net profit increased by 8.74 per cent to Rs 73.44 crore in Q2FY24 compared to Q2FY23. According to the half-yearly results, the net sales increased by 11.41 per cent to Rs 2,235.4 crore and net profit increased by 13 per cent to Rs 146.77 crore in H1FY24 compared to H1FY23.
